Automotive Wiring Harness Components should be defined by product function, operating environment, required components, manufacturing route, material choices, assembly interfaces, quality risks, quantity, and delivery expectations.
Automotive harness buyers need parts that fit assembly layouts, hold cables securely, and survive repeated installation conditions.
Injection molding is commonly used for plastic clips and connectors, while stamping or sheet metal can support brackets.
